{"title":"利用静态分析方法提高H.264解码器的故障恢复能力","authors":"F. Schmoll, A. Heinig, P. Marwedel, M. Engel","doi":"10.1145/2536747.2536753","DOIUrl":null,"url":null,"abstract":"Fault tolerance rapidly evolves into one of the most significant design objectives for embedded systems due to reduced semiconductor structures and supply voltages. However, resource-constrained systems cannot afford traditional error correction for overhead and cost reasons. New methods are required to sustain acceptable service quality in case of errors while avoiding crashes.\n We present a flexible fault-tolerance approach that is able to select correction actions depending on error semantics using application annotations and static analysis approaches. We verify the validity of our approach by analyzing the vulnerability and improving the reliability of an H.264 decoder using flexible error handling.","PeriodicalId":183677,"journal":{"name":"ACM Trans. Embed. Comput. Syst.","volume":"35 1","pages":"0"},"PeriodicalIF":0.0000,"publicationDate":"2013-11-01","publicationTypes":"Journal Article","fieldsOfStudy":null,"isOpenAccess":false,"openAccessPdf":"","citationCount":"27","resultStr":"{\"title\":\"Improving the fault resilience of an H.264 decoder using static analysis methods\",\"authors\":\"F. Schmoll, A. Heinig, P. Marwedel, M. Engel\",\"doi\":\"10.1145/2536747.2536753\",\"DOIUrl\":null,\"url\":null,\"abstract\":\"Fault tolerance rapidly evolves into one of the most significant design objectives for embedded systems due to reduced semiconductor structures and supply voltages. However, resource-constrained systems cannot afford traditional error correction for overhead and cost reasons. New methods are required to sustain acceptable service quality in case of errors while avoiding crashes.\\n We present a flexible fault-tolerance approach that is able to select correction actions depending on error semantics using application annotations and static analysis approaches. We verify the validity of our approach by analyzing the vulnerability and improving the reliability of an H.264 decoder using flexible error handling.\",\"PeriodicalId\":183677,\"journal\":{\"name\":\"ACM Trans. Embed. Comput. Syst.\",\"volume\":\"35 1\",\"pages\":\"0\"},\"PeriodicalIF\":0.0000,\"publicationDate\":\"2013-11-01\",\"publicationTypes\":\"Journal Article\",\"fieldsOfStudy\":null,\"isOpenAccess\":false,\"openAccessPdf\":\"\",\"citationCount\":\"27\",\"resultStr\":null,\"platform\":\"Semanticscholar\",\"paperid\":null,\"PeriodicalName\":\"ACM Trans. Embed. Comput. Syst.\",\"FirstCategoryId\":\"1085\",\"ListUrlMain\":\"https://doi.org/10.1145/2536747.2536753\",\"RegionNum\":0,\"RegionCategory\":null,\"ArticlePicture\":[],\"TitleCN\":null,\"AbstractTextCN\":null,\"PMCID\":null,\"EPubDate\":\"\",\"PubModel\":\"\",\"JCR\":\"\",\"JCRName\":\"\",\"Score\":null,\"Total\":0}","platform":"Semanticscholar","paperid":null,"PeriodicalName":"ACM Trans. Embed. Comput. Syst.","FirstCategoryId":"1085","ListUrlMain":"https://doi.org/10.1145/2536747.2536753","RegionNum":0,"RegionCategory":null,"ArticlePicture":[],"TitleCN":null,"AbstractTextCN":null,"PMCID":null,"EPubDate":"","PubModel":"","JCR":"","JCRName":"","Score":null,"Total":0}
Improving the fault resilience of an H.264 decoder using static analysis methods
Fault tolerance rapidly evolves into one of the most significant design objectives for embedded systems due to reduced semiconductor structures and supply voltages. However, resource-constrained systems cannot afford traditional error correction for overhead and cost reasons. New methods are required to sustain acceptable service quality in case of errors while avoiding crashes.
We present a flexible fault-tolerance approach that is able to select correction actions depending on error semantics using application annotations and static analysis approaches. We verify the validity of our approach by analyzing the vulnerability and improving the reliability of an H.264 decoder using flexible error handling.